Modern History students discover the Anzac Memorial

Year 11 Modern History students had an enthralling learning experience at the Anzac Memorial at Hyde Park. Students pondered the meaning of a memorial, listened to the experiences of a veteran, were entertained by actress portraying the role of nurses WW1, toured the Memorial and explored the exhibitions. - Mrs Haskett
